e Learning

author
1 minute, 55 seconds Read

How to Create User in CentOS 7

In CentOS 7 können wir den useradd-Befehl im Terminal verwenden, um neue Benutzer zum System hinzuzufügen. Wenn Sie CentOS 7 Graphical Desktop verwenden, können Sie auch die Benutzerverwaltungssoftware verwenden, die eine grafische Benutzeroberfläche ist.

Benutzer mit dem useradd-Befehl hinzufügen

Der einfachste Weg, einen Benutzer in CentOS 7 zu erstellen, ist die Verwendung des useradd-Befehls in der CentOS-Kommandozeile.

useradd loginname

Der Login-Name darf keine Leerzeichen enthalten und darf nicht mit Sonderzeichen beginnen. Auch wenn Sie Großbuchstaben verwenden können, wird immer empfohlen, alle Großbuchstaben zu verwenden, um Verwechslungen zu vermeiden.

Nach dem Anlegen des Benutzers müssen wir das Benutzerpasswort mit dem Befehl passwd einrichten, denn ohne das Passwort kann sich der neue Benutzer nicht am Server anmelden.

passwd loginname

Denken Sie auch daran, dass Sie zum Ausführen des useradd-Befehls entweder root- oder sudo-Rechte haben müssen.

Beispiel 1

Lassen Sie uns einen neuen Benutzer zu unserem CentOS 7-Server hinzufügen. Der Name des neuen Benutzers wird josh sein.

sudo useradd josh

sudo passwd josh

Benutzer mit benutzerdefiniertem Home-Verzeichnis erstellen

Jeder Linux-Benutzer hat standardmäßig einen Home-Ordner mit seinem Namen, um seine persönlichen Dateien und benutzerspezifischen Konfigurationsdateien zu speichern. Standardmäßig wird der Home-Ordner innerhalb des /home-Verzeichnisses erstellt. Aber wenn wir wollen, können wir den Ort und den Namen des Home-Verzeichnisses mit der Option -d mit dem Befehl centos useradd angeben.

useradd -m -d /pathto/home loginname

Beachten Sie, dass wir auch die Option -m verwenden, wenn wir das benutzerdefinierte Home-Verzeichnis angeben. Mit der Option -m wird das Home-Verzeichnis automatisch erstellt, wenn es noch nicht existiert.

Beispiel 2

In diesem Beispiel werden wir sehen, wie man einen Benutzer in centos 7 mit einem benutzerdefinierten Home-Verzeichnis erstellt. Fügen wir also einen Benutzer namens john hinzu und johns Heimatverzeichnis wird /var/johnhome sein.

sudo useradd -m -d /var/johnhome john

sudo passwd john

Wie ich am Anfang des Tutorials erwähnt habe, können Sie auch die grafische Oberfläche des Benutzermanagers verwenden, wenn Sie CentOS 7 Desktop benutzen. Gehen Sie einfach auf Applications > System Tools > Settings > Users.

Auch von dort aus können Sie neue Benutzer zum CentOS 7 System hinzufügen. Ich würde aber immer empfehlen, die Kommandozeile zu benutzen, weil sie so effizient und sehr viel einfacher ist als die GUI.

Similar Posts

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ht.